Add nxt_file_stdout().

This is analogous to the nxt_file_stderr() function and will be used in
a subsequent commit.

This function redirects stdout to a given file descriptor.

/* nxt_file_stdout() redirects the stdout descriptor to the file. */
nxt_int_t
nxt_file_stdout(nxt_file_t *file)
{
nxt_thread_log_debug("dup2(%FD, %FD, \"%FN\")",
file->fd, STDOUT_FILENO, file->name);
if (dup2(file->fd, STDOUT_FILENO) != -1) {
return NXT_OK;
}
nxt_thread_log_alert("dup2(%FD, %FD, \"%FN\") failed %E",
file->fd, STDOUT_FILENO, file->name, nxt_errno);
return NXT_ERROR;
}
